Today, our students had the privilege of participating in a powerful and interactive motivation session facilitated by the Lesotho Defence Force Youth Development Department led by Colonel Melato.
The programme went beyond a motivational talk. Students listened to real-life testimonies on the consequences of indiscipline, gained insight into the realities of military boot camp, and took part in practical hands-on activities that reinforced the importance of teamwork, resilience, discipline, and leadership.
Some of the key lessons shared included:
Intelligence plus character is the goal of true education.
Write your vision down and pursue it with determination.
Build positive habits through diligence and consistent effort.
Choose your friends wisely and resist peer pressure and drug abuse.
Your values are your compass—let empathy, humility, discipline, and integrity guide your decisions.
Take care of your mental health.
Remember: You can be better than your current situation.
One powerful reminder that resonated throughout the session was:
"We are born looking like our parents, but we end up looking like our choices."
The interactive demonstrations and activities challenged our students to step outside their comfort zones, work together, and appreciate that success requires commitment, discipline, and perseverance. As another memorable quote reminded us, "Nothing works until someone works."
